A wire with a length of 100 cm is cut into three parts. The length of wire of the first and second parts are the same. The lengt
dsp73

The first two pieces are the same, let each of those equal x, so you have x + x = 2x

The 3rd piece is the sum of the first two + 4, so this would be 2x + 4

Now you have 2x + 2x + 4 = 100 cm

Combine like terms:

4x +4 = 100

Subtract 4 from both sides

4x = 96

Divide both sides by 4

X = 24

First piece is 24 cm

Second piece is 24 cm

Third piece is 52 cm

Which speed is at the sound barrier plz tell meh will mark brainless
vovangra [49]

Answer:

<em>343 metres per second </em>

<em>In dry air at 20 °C (68 °F), the speed of sound is 343 metres per second (about 767 mph, 1234 km/h or 1,125 ft/s).</em>
